REMOVAL
1. PLACE FRONT WHEELS FACING STRAIGHT AHEAD
2. REMOVE STEERING WHEEL PAD
(See page SR-13)
3. REMOVE STEERING WHEEL
(See page SR-13)
4. DISCONNECT RH AND LH TIE ROD ENDS
(See page SA-10)
5. REMOVE COLUMN HOLE COVER
Remove the 4 nuts.
6. DISCONNECT SLIDING YOKE
(See page SR-13)
7. REMOVE 2 BRACKETS AND GROMMETS
Remove the 2 bolts and nuts.
8. REMOVE MANUAL STEERING GEAR ASSEMBLY
Remove the gear assembly from the LH side of the vehicle.

DISASSEMBLY
NOTICE:
When using a vise, do not overtighten it.
1. SECURE MANUAL STEERING GEAR IN VISE
Using SST, secure the gear assembly in a vise.
SST 09612-00012
2. REMOVE RH AND LH TIE ROD ENDS AND LOCK
NUTS
Place matchmarks on the tie rod end and rack end.
3. REMOVE RH AND LH CLIPS, RACK BOOTS AND
CLAMPS
Remove the clamp screw from the boot.
NOTICE:
Be careful not to damage the boot.
Mark the RH and LH boots.
4. REMOVE RH AND LH RACK ENDS AND CLAW
WASHERS
(a) Using a screwdriver and hammer, unstake the washer.
NOTICE:
Avoid any impact on the steering rack.
(b) Using a spanner, hold the steering rack steadily and using
SST, remove the rack end.
SST 09922-10010
NOTICE:
Use SST 09922-10010 in the direction shown in the il-
lustration.
Mark the RH and LH rack ends.
5. REMOVE RACK GUIDE SPRING CAP LOCK NUT
Using SST, remove the nut.
SST 09922-10010
NOTICE:
Use SST 09922-10010 in the direction shown in the illustra-
tion.
6. REMOVE RACK GUIDE SPRING CAP, RACK GUIDE
SPRING AND RACK GUIDE
Using a hexagon wrench (19 mm), remove the cap.

INSPECTION
NOTICE:
When using a vise, do not overtighten it.
1. INSPECT STEERING RACK
(a) Using a dial indicator, check the rack for runout and for
teeth wear and damage.
Maximum runout: 0.30 mm (0.0118 in.)
(b) Check the back surface for wear and damage.
2. IF NECESSARY, REPLACE BEARING
(a) Using SST, remove the bearing.
SST 09950-40010 (09951-04010, 09952-04010,
09953-04020, 09954-04010, 09955-04050,
09957-04010, 09958-04010)
NOTICE:
Be careful not to damage the pinion.
(b) Coat a new bearing with molybdenum disulfide lithium
base grease.
(c) Using SST, press in the bearing.
SST 09612-24014 (09612-10061)
NOTICE:
Make sure to install the bearing facing the correct direc-
tion.
3. IF NECESSARY, REPLACE BEARING
(a) Heat the rack housing to above 80°C (176°F).
(b) Using a plastic hammer, tap out the bearing from the rack
housing.
(c) Heat the rack housing to above 80°C (176°F).
(d) Coat a new bearing with molybdenum disulfide lithium
base grease.
(e) Using SST, press in the bearing.
SST 09950-60010 (09951-00340),
09950-70010 (09951-07150)

4. IF NECESSARY, REPLACE BUSHING
(a) Using a screwdriver, depress the projections on the bush-
ing to release the bushing, then remove the bushing from
the rack housing.
(b) Ensure that the hole of the rack housing is not clogged
with grease.
HINT:
If the hole is clogged, the pressure inside the boot will change
after it is assembled and the steering wheel is turned.
(c) Coat inside a new bushing with molybdenum disulfide lith-
ium base grease.
(d) Install the bushing into the rack housing, making sure to
align into the 3 holes.
5. IF NECESSARY, REPLACE OIL SEAL
(a) Using SST, press out the oil seal from the pinion bearing
adjusting screw.
SST 09950-60010 (09951-00240),
09950-70010 (09951-07100)
(b) Coat a new oil seal lip with molybdenum disulfide lithium
base grease.
(c) Using SST, press in the oil seal with it is protruding 5 mm
(0.21 in.).
SST 09950-60010 (09951-00240),
09950-70010 (09951-07100)
NOTICE:
Make sure to install the oil seal facing the correct direction.

REASSEMBLY
NOTICE:
When using a vise, do not overtighten it.
1. COAT WITH MOLYBDENUM DISULFIDE LITHIUM
BASE GREASE
(See page SR-34)
2. INSTALL STEERING RACK
Install the rack into the rack housing.
NOTICE:
To avoid damaging the bushing, install the rack from the
steering pinion side of the rack housing without revolving
it.
3. INSTALL STEERING PINION
(a) Set the steering rack notched side so that the pinion can
be positioned inside.
(b) Line up the cutout portion of the rack with the pinion.
(c) Ensure that the pinion end is securely located in the bear-
ing.
NOTICE:
Do not engage the pinion teeth with the rack teeth.
4. INSTALL PINION BEARING ADJUSTING SCREW
(a) To prevent oil seal lip damage, wind vinyl tape on the ser-
rated part of the steering pinion.
(b) Apply sealant to 2 or 3 threads of the screw.
Sealant:
Part No.08833-00080, THREE BOND 1344,
LOCTITE 242 or equivalent
(c) Using SST, temporarily install the screw.
SST 09612-24014 (09616-10020)
5. ADJUST PINION PRELOAD
NOTICE:
Do not engage the pinion teeth with the rack teeth.
(a) Using SST and a torque wrench, tighten the pinion bear-
ing adjusting screw until the preload matches the specifi-
cation.
SST 09612-24014 (09616-10010, 09616-10020)
Preload (turning):
0.4 N´m (3.7 kgf´cm, 3.2 in.´lbf)
